NF Glass (Neodymium Glass) Description

Neodymium-doped fluorophosphates glass has the characteristics of low nonlinear coefficient, high fluorescence lifetime, and easy large-scale preparation, excellent glass forming performance, and good crystallization stability, which can meet the energy storage and amplification requirements of high-energy laser systems. There are two types of NF glass.
